SCVO held their Summer Event on 14th July 2009 at Sandwell Council. The event was a huge success and was attended by over 100 members.
On the day, there were presentations given by Dr Patrick Saunders from Sandwell PCT on how organisations should respond to the swine flu pandamic. Neil Cleeveley, from NACVA gave an overview of how voluntary and community sector organiastiosn need to respond to change and John Garrett from Sandwell MBC provided an overview of how Sandwell Council is supporting the local voluntary and community sector.
